Hot-Dip Galvanized Steel Structure Bolts

Hot-dip galvanized steel structure bolts are indispensable anti-corrosion fasteners in outdoor steel structure buildings, transmission towers, communication towers, railway catenary supports, and photovoltaic brackets. Compared with ordinary steel structure bolts, hot-dip galvanized steel structure bolts significantly improve weather resistance while retaining high preload and anti-slip performance. These hot-dip galvanized steel structure bolts are typically used with large hexagonal nuts and washers to form connection pairs, installed using the torque method or angle method, suitable for friction or bearing connections. In uncoated weather-resistant steel structures, hot-dip galvanized steel structure bolts can also serve as a supplementary anti-corrosion measure for bolted connections.

Product Feature

Long-life corrosion protection: The zinc coating thickness conforms to ISO 1461, typically ≥85μm, and with passivation treatment, the initial maintenance cycle can reach 15-25 years.

Retained anti-slip performance: The washer contact surface is also hot-dip galvanized and lubricated, mating with the friction surface of the sandblasted/shot-blasted steel plate. Hydrogen embrittlement resistance guarantee: For 8.8S and 10.9S grade steel structural bolts, pickling time is strictly limited, low-hydrogen process or mechanical rust removal is adopted, and hydrogen removal treatment is carried out within 4 hours after plating.
